Content

All geographical regions will be treated: relevant non-western music will be discussed and played, some styles more than others. On the agenda are general ethno-musicological themes. The student will work on assignments related to music examples and texts. In addition, each student presents a musical phenomenon from the world with which they have a connection. In this way the students share their own specific (non-western) music knowledge. In the final (research) group assignment, the student links his own musicianship to a non-Western music concept, and presents the musical outcome to the class.
